    HDR Efex PRO Version 1

    I have just tried using the ORIGINAL version of HDR Efex Pro as supplied by NIK Software to me some 4 years ago.

    Lo and behold it is now advising me that my thirty day trial has expired ... This happened yesterday.

    I have contacted GOOGLE the giant in the sky to be advised that they have taken down the activation server and that this program will not run on MAC Os X 1-.8 or higher. I have used it under MAVERICKS (10.9).

    Can any advise me of a work around.. or how to contact GOOGLE NIKCOlLECTION by phone to resolve.
